I've been a Member for 20 years. Three lady friends in Office were being pestered by someone else in Office to put our names on a waiting list to join. We had no intention of doing so. I suggested that we ask how long waiting list was. It was about 12 years at that time so we said 'Why not'. Years later an Invitation came for us and we went along for a laugh. They have coaching and I think I was the worst learner ever. Luckily Coach was patient and we all joined the Club. We began to play well and managed to get into Teams. Now Bowling is the highlight of my life. I especially like the Hat Nights on Saturday evenings. You just turn up and Gerald the Organiser places you in a Team. As he knows us all he places us with people we will like as well as choosing your opposite number who surprising plays at your level so 2 learners will be happy in Team they are in. The food is excellent so I go early. The people serving at Bar know that I always take a small coca cola with no ice. There are one or two players in their 90's who share half games and still bowl like Champions. Great for company and keeping fit.
